Abstract

The invention discloses a visualized display method and system for warning information processing. The visualized display method comprises the following steps: S1, classifying warnings a dispatcher concerns, and determining a corresponding warning scheme for each classification of the warnings; S2, judging the classification of the received warning information, searching the corresponding warning scheme according to the classification, and generating the pre-processing result of the warning information; S3, conducting the display visualized processing on a grid tidal current chart and a warning related picture respectively according to the pre-processing result of the warning information, displaying the warning related picture after the display visualized processing at a fault point position on the grid tidal current chart, and waiting for warning confirmation; S4, receiving warning confirmation information, and conducting disappearance visualized processing on the grid tidal current chart and the warning related picture. According to the visualized display method, the warning information can be timely, accurately and visually learnt and be timely processed, efficiency of the warning information processing is improved, and stability of grid operation is guaranteed.

Technical field
The present invention relates to a kind of visual presentation method, relate in particular to the visual presentation method of warning information perspective, elimination of hidden on a kind of electric network current diagram, also relate to the visual presentation system that realizes the method, belong to power network schedule automation field simultaneously.
Background technology
Along with the continuous expansion of electric system scale, automation system for the power network dispatching exploitation has the senior application that types of functionality is powerful, for yardman provides abundant operation of power networks supervision, control, alarm, Classified statistics function.But the visual presentation technology based on these information also relatively lags behind.
At present, intelligent grid supporting system technology has been widely used in national grid dispatching control centers at different levels, system is by power system monitor types of applications, as integrated demonstrations such as real-time monitoring, network analysis, Security Checking, early warning, comprehensive intelligent alarms, for dispatcher provides abundant operation of power networks data message.
But, in intelligent grid supporting system technology, unified the master data information of operation of power networks drafting can be presented in monitored picture, and the data message of different application all disperses to be stored in different monitored pictures, present to yardman at monitored picture separately.Larger due to current electrical network, the width system monitoring picture that dispatching of power netwoks personnel face, as the whole network tidal current chart or plant stand figure, has often all comprised the monitor message of numerous complicated, when system produces after alarm, be difficult to navigate to rapidly alarm point and the relevant device thereof in picture.Thereby delay the time that yardman processes power grid accident, increased the instability of operation of power networks.In addition, analyze electrical network warning information, while making scheduling decision, need other a large amount of relevant informations.Traditional method is that for a warning information, dispatcher need to be switched between different monitored pictures, obtains respectively alarm relevant information from different pictures, and form of expression major part is that single data show.Equipment irrelevant alarm or region can not be got rid of, alarm relevant device is highlighted more, and then intuitively obtain alarm relevant information this whole network integral monitoring of electric network current diagram picture of often monitoring from yardman.
In order to address the above problem, in the Chinese patent application that is CN103220500A at publication number, a kind of grid equipment monitoring image and business diagnosis image stack methods of exhibiting are disclosed, grid equipment and surveillance equipment thereof are carried out to three-dimensional modeling, and between grid equipment and surveillance equipment, in grid equipment and EMS system, between logical device, set up associated, take the video image of grid equipment and obtain the status data of this grid equipment by EMS system control surveillance equipment, generate visual business diagnosis image, utilize image laminating module that two kinds of image stacks are shown, give scheduling, the visual cues that maintainer is clear and definite, make Dynamic Signal and the operation conditions thereof of the simple and clear supervision jurisdiction equipment of dispatcher's energy.
But, in intelligent grid supporting system technology, realize warning information fast, accurately location and electric network current diagram on the comprehensive visual presentation of warning information, effective solution is not proposed.

Embodiment
Below in conjunction with the drawings and specific embodiments, the present invention is described in further detail.
The invention provides a kind of visual presentation system for warning information processing, comprise alarm conceptual design definition module, warning information pretreatment module and warning information visual presentation module.Wherein, alarm conceptual design definition module is classified in order to the warning information that yardman is concerned about, thereby determines alarm scheme corresponding to every class warning information.Wherein, it is the related definition based on alarm in power automation control system that warning information is classified, and the alarm that is same type by alarm source is summed up as a class to be processed, and carries out the Uniting of alarm scheme.In embodiment provided by the present invention, after alarm conceptual design definition module is classified to warning information, the related content of paying close attention to according to the type of warning information, alarm essential information and regulation and control personnel designs, and determines the alarm scheme that every class warning information is corresponding.As shown in Figure 1, the alarm scheme that every class warning information is corresponding comprises when such alarm occurs, the information change of corresponding electric network current diagram and the information that alarm dependent picture relates to.The information that alarm dependent picture corresponding to every class alarm relates to comprises device type and the figure meta template corresponding to visual figure meta template picture of alarm relevant device.Wherein, alarm essential information has comprised the relevant information of alarm source, as id, the type etc. of alarm source, can obtain the device type of alarm relevant device in conjunction with the id of alarm source and the topological structure of electric system.Figure meta template corresponding to visual figure meta template picture comprises template curve, excellent figure template, pie chart template and table meter template etc.The pel template definition that visual figure meta template picture is corresponding the bandwagon effect of data message, and not associated real system data, is stored in system with the form of file.
Warning information pretreatment module comprises warning information taxon and warning information processing unit.As shown in Figure 2, warning information taxon, for the warning information receiving is judged, obtains the classification of warning information, and sends it to warning information processing unit.The alarm scheme designing in the classification of warning information processing unit receiving alarm information and alarm conceptual design definition module, search in conjunction with the grid equipment model in device type and the power automation control system of alarm relevant device in alarm scheme and topology information the information that needs the alarm relevant device of showing in alarm dependent picture, generate the business monitoring picture of relevant device by the automatic mapping technology of system.
In addition, warning information processing unit is according to the classification of warning information and alarm scheme corresponding to alarm classification, find figure meta template by the grid equipment model in data type and the power automation control system of the figure meta template that defines in warning information and topology information and need associated True Data dot information, the visual figure meta template picture of analysis diagram meta template file generated associated alarm data point.Warning information processing unit, using the information change of the electric network current diagram in the business monitoring picture of warning information, alarm relevant device, visual figure meta template picture and alarm scheme as warning information pre-service result, sends to warning information visual presentation module.Table 1 has been explained in the time that alarm occurs, part alarm classification and carry out alarm scheme corresponding after warning information pre-service.
Table 1 alarm classification and carry out the alarm scheme table of comparisons corresponding after warning information pre-service
Warning information visual presentation module comprises display processing unit and disappearance processing unit.The warning information pre-service result that wherein display processing unit sends for receiving alarm pretreatment module, carries out display of visually processing to electric network current diagram and alarm dependent picture respectively, and waits for acknowledged alarm, and acknowledged alarm is sent to disappearance processing unit.Wherein, the process of processing when acknowledged alarm can occur according to alarm is in the past carried out time setting, in the time arriving setting-up time, automatically acknowledged alarm is sent to disappearance processing unit, also can wait for that yardman confirms according to the complexity of warning information and demand.In embodiment provided by the invention, acknowledged alarm waits for that yardman confirms according to the complexity of warning information and demand.Disappearance processing unit receives after the acknowledged alarm information that display processing unit sends, by electric network current diagram and the alarm dependent picture visualization processing that disappears.
As shown in Figure 3, be the process flow diagram of realizing warning information processing in embodiment provided by the invention.Specifically comprise the steps:
S1, the warning information that yardman is concerned about is classified, and determines alarm scheme corresponding to every class warning information.
In embodiment provided by the present invention, it is the related definition based on alarm in power automation control system that alarm is classified, the warning information that is same type by alarm source is summed up as a class to be processed, the related content of paying close attention to according to the type of warning information, alarm essential information and regulation and control personnel designs, and determines the alarm scheme that every class warning information is corresponding.
In embodiment provided by the present invention, the alarm scheme that every class warning information is corresponding comprises when such alarm occurs, the information change of corresponding electric network current diagram and the information that alarm dependent picture relates to.The information that the alarm dependent picture that every class warning information is corresponding relates to comprises device type and the figure meta template corresponding to visual figure meta template picture of alarm relevant device.Wherein, the pel template definition that visual figure meta template picture is corresponding the bandwagon effect of data message, and not associated real system data, is stored in system with the form of file.In the time receiving the warning information that needs display of visually pel picture, the visual primitive data point comprising in warning information is associated with in visual figure meta template, system data relevant alarm is shown in visual mode.In embodiment provided by the invention, alarm scheme and alarm the forming of category man-to-man mapping relations, be stored in database.
S2, the classification of the warning information that judgement receives, searches corresponding alarm scheme according to classification, produces warning information pre-service result.
In embodiment provided by the present invention, in the time of electric system generation alarm, the warning information receiving is carried out to classification judgement, transfer the device type of alarm relevant device in alarm scheme according to the contrast relationship of alarm classification and alarm scheme, find in conjunction with grid equipment model and topology information the information that needs the alarm relevant device of showing in alarm dependent picture, generate the business monitoring picture of relevant device by the automatic mapping technology of system.In addition, need associated True Data dot information, the visual figure meta template picture of analysis diagram meta template file generated associated alarm data point in conjunction with data type and the device model information searching of the figure meta template defining in alarm scheme to figure meta template by warning information.The information change of the electric network current diagram in the business monitoring picture of warning information, alarm relevant device, visual figure meta template picture and alarm scheme is further processed as warning information pre-service result.
S3, according to warning information pre-service result, carries out display of visually processing to electric network current diagram and alarm dependent picture respectively, alarm dependent picture after treatment display of visuallyization is shown in to the position of failure point on electric network current diagram, and waits for acknowledged alarm.
As shown in Figure 4, in embodiment provided by the invention, according to warning information pre-service result, respectively electric network current diagram and alarm dependent picture are carried out to display of visually processing.Electric network current diagram is carried out to display of visually processing to be comprised list demonstration (on tidal current chart, the equipment breaking down or plant stand emphasis being indicated) and the fuzzy visualization processing of blanking is carried out in alarm unrelated equipment and region in electric network current diagram of fault object in electric network current diagram (equipment breaking down or plant stand).Wherein, the equipment breaking down in electric network current diagram or plant stand are listed to the processing procedure that shows as shown in Figure 5, by trouble spot information (equipment breaking down or the type of plant stand of warning information in warning information pre-service result, parameter information), all equipment and plant stands in search electric network current diagram, obtain the related data information of equipment and plant stand, in the time that the related data information of equipment or plant stand storage is consistent with trouble spot information, using the demonstration of listing as trouble spot of this equipment or plant stand, if the related data information of equipment or plant stand storage and trouble spot information are inconsistent, continue equipment and plant stand in search electric network current diagram, until traveled through equipment all in electric network current diagram and plant stand, find out all equipment breaking down and plant stand, search finishes.
According to the localization of faults of method shown in Fig. 5 corresponding equipment and plant stand on electric network current diagram, search for the direct correlation equipment figure of trouble spot by the topological connection relation of the equipment figure in power automation control system, the region that these fault correlation equipment are formed in picture together with faulty equipment clear demonstration as fault zone, equipment outside fault zone on electric network current diagram and picture area are carried out to blanking Fuzzy Processing, and realize the successively outwards fuzzy visual demonstration of blanking progressively centered by fault zone as basis taking the topological connection relation of equipment.In embodiment provided by the present invention, pass through graphics plotting, by lower the sharpness parameter setting of the graphic plotting of the equipment outside fault zone on electric network current diagram and picture area, the equipment figure of drawing out shows as fuzzy, and corresponding fault zone is expressed as clear demonstration.As shown in Figure 6, indicate electric network current diagram, according to equipment topological connection relation, the equipment outside fault zone on electric network current diagram and picture area have been carried out to the fuzzy process of successively blanking, the process of the equipment outside fault zone on electric network current diagram and picture area being carried out to blanking Fuzzy Processing is not the non-intersect part as the two regular border circular areas of illustrating in figure, but the fault zone forming with the equipment connecting relation searching in figure is as the criterion, by the equipment outside fault zone and picture area centered by fault zone, the region of the some composition of distance center edge length-specific is divided into one deck, along with the jumping characteristic of length-specific increases, equipment outside fault zone and picture area are carried out to layering, carry out blanking Fuzzy Processing successively, until by fuzzy the whole blankings in other region outside fault zone in picture.Wherein, the jumping characteristic increase of length-specific is to set according to the time demand of blanking Fuzzy Processing.In embodiment provided by the present invention, the jumping characteristic increase of length-specific is to progressively increase with the integral multiple of distance center edge length-specific.
As shown in Figure 7, indicated the flow process that is divided into action picture blanking Fuzzy Processing in the outside, fault zone in electric network current diagram.First travel through equipment or plant stand figure outside all fault zones, all blanking is fuzzy to judge whether all figures, if figure does not have whole blankings fuzzy, according to the topological connection relation of equipment, searching out lower one deck needs the equipment figure of blanking Fuzzy Processing, build a regular blanking Fuzzy Processing region according to these equipment figures, all devices figure in this region and background picture are carried out to blanking Fuzzy Processing, after completing, travel through equipment or plant stand figure outside all fault zones, all blanking is fuzzy to judge whether all figures, if all blanking is fuzzy for all figures, carry out last blanking Fuzzy Processing to also not carrying out the fuzzy region of blanking in picture, complete backed off after random.
Introduced receiving after warning information of describing in Fig. 4 above, the display of visually processing procedure of electric network current diagram, the following describes and receive after warning information, the display of visually treatment scheme of alarm dependent picture.
The display of visually processing of alarm dependent picture comprises the blanking Fuzzy Processing of the transparent of picture and border visualization processing, unrelated equipment picture.Wherein, the transparent and border visualization processing of picture is carried out for the relevant device picture in alarm dependent picture and figure meta template picture.Wherein, the border visualization processing of picture is that picture is carried out to border three-dimensional processing, while making picture be superimposed upon on electric network current diagram, embodies the effect of suspension, by be picture border add hatching effect, thereby it is three-dimensional visually can to allow picture have.It is by the transparent related content in computer graphics that picture is carried out to transparence processing, for the equipment figure on picture and picture arranges the transparency needing, thereby in the time drawing, make picture there is transparent effect, finally make all alarm dependent picture all be superimposed upon on electric network current diagram with the form of transparent paster, see through alarm dependent picture and can browse to the equipment state in fault zone on electric network current diagram.
And blanking Fuzzy Processing to fault unrelated equipment picture in alarm dependent picture has realized in picture the only clear fault relevant device that demonstrates, blanking fuzzy fault unrelated equipment.Blanking Fuzzy Processing to fault unrelated equipment picture in alarm dependent picture is different with the blanking Fuzzy Processing process of above-described electric network current diagram, although also having utilized the topological connection relation of equipment processes, but the region that the equipment picture in alarm dependent picture represents unlike on electric network current diagram is larger, so such successively blanking Fuzzy Processing of subregion while not using the enterprising horizontal blanking Fuzzy Processing of electric network current diagram, and just utilize the topological connection relation of equipment, utilize Depth Priority Algorithm, all unrelated equipment in picture are found out, the horizontal blanking Fuzzy Processing of going forward side by side.In embodiment provided by the present invention, in alarm dependent picture, fault unrelated equipment is carried out to the method for blanking Fuzzy Processing and on above-described electric network current diagram, fault extraneous areas to be carried out to the method for blanking Fuzzy Processing identical, pass through graphics plotting, by lower the sharpness parameter setting of the graphic plotting of fault unrelated equipment, the equipment figure of drawing out shows as fuzzy.As shown in Figure 8, indicate fault unrelated equipment frame blanking Fuzzy Processing flow process, first travel through all faulty equipment figures, all blanking is fuzzy to judge whether all figures, if all blanking Fuzzy Processing of all figures, exit alarm unrelated equipment frame blanking Fuzzy Processing, if figure does not have whole blanking Fuzzy Processing, according to all equipment that does not carry out blanking Fuzzy Processing of Depth Priority Algorithm search, it is carried out to blanking Fuzzy Processing, until all unrelated equipment are all carried out blanking Fuzzy Processing.
As shown in Figure 9, completed after the display of visuallyization processing of electric network current diagram and alarm dependent picture, display of visuallyization alarm dependent picture after treatment suspends and is shown in the position of failure point on electric network current diagram with the form of translation animation.If there are several alarm dependent picture, alarm dependent picture is the form with translation animation from the different directions of electric network current diagram, according to certain layout, is presented at the position of trouble spot on electric network current diagram.Yardman can see the ruuning situation of trouble spot information and the equipment relevant to fault intuitively, can handle it to warning information timely, reduces the unnecessary loss being caused by fault, has ensured the stability of operation of power networks.After yardman processes warning information, carry out acknowledged alarm.The process of processing when acknowledged alarm can occur according to alarm is in the past carried out time setting, in the time arriving setting-up time, automatically carries out acknowledged alarm, also can wait for that yardman confirms according to the complexity of warning information and demand.In embodiment provided by the invention, acknowledged alarm waits for that yardman confirms according to the complexity of warning information and demand.
S4, receiving alarm confirmation, by electric network current diagram and the alarm dependent picture visualization processing that disappears.
Receive after acknowledged alarm information, electric network current diagram and alarm dependent picture return to the state before alarm occurs in the mode of visual animation respectively.As shown in figure 10, electric network current diagram receives after acknowledged alarm information, from skin to fault zone successively the progressive mode of animation clearly return to alarm occur state, outer to fault zone the successively blanking of picture of the successively progressive mode of animation clearly and system realization fuzzy go out principle consistent, do not repeat them here.Receive after acknowledged alarm information, as shown in figure 11, be presented at each alarm dependent picture on electric network current diagram from center, disappear gradually to skin desalination, final all alarm dependent picture are all eliminated.Network system returns to the normal operating conditions before fault occurs.Wherein, alarm dependent picture is from center, as follows to the step of skin desalination gradually:
S41, by the coordinate of alarm dependent picture and the central point of the definite picture of size, sets the treated length of alarm dependent picture according to warning information processing requirements;
S42, taking central point as the center of circle, taking the treated length set as radius, adopts on electric network current diagram the method that fault extraneous areas is carried out to blanking Fuzzy Processing to carry out elimination of hidden to the equipment figure on picture and picture;
S43, taking central point as the center of circle, progressively expands radius, adopts the method for step S42 to continue to process alarm dependent picture, until by the complete blanking of whole alarm dependent picture.
Wherein, radius can expand in any way.In embodiment provided by the present invention, radius progressively increases with the integral multiple of treated length, until the complete blanking of whole alarm dependent picture, network system returns to the normal operating conditions before fault occurs.
